Notice Title

Electrodynamic Fatigue Torsion Testing Machine

Notice Description

Sheffield Hallam University required an Electrodynamic Fatigue-Torsion Testing Machine with its supporting equipment, initial consumables, software, and warranties, for the College of Business, Technology and Engineering (BTE). The equipment is part of a long-term plan to ensure that the University continues to offer an up-to-date, industry-relevant experience to our students and that we teach innovative cutting-edge technologies that not only add to the student experience but also the credibility of the University.
